Isaiah Thomas was born on February 7, 1989 in Tacoma, Washington. He attended Curtis Senior High School. Here, according to sources, Thomas averaged 17.0 points, 0.4 rebounds and 1.8 assists per game.

To improve his grades, Thomas repeated his senior year at South Kent School. At South Kent School, Thomas also played for the school’s basketball team. He reportedly averaged 28.2 points and 6.4 assists per game.

Coming out of high school, Thomas was overlooked as a prospect. However, according to ESPN, he received an offer from the University of Washington.

Thomas played three seasons at the University of Washington. As a Huskies, Thomas averaged 16.4 points, 3.5 rebounds and 4.0 assists per game while shooting 43% from the field overall.

At the collegiate level, Thomas received numerous awards. These included Pac-10 Freshman of the Year, three All-Pac-10 team selections and two Pac-10 Tournament MVP awards.

Isaiah Thomas is drafted by the Kings

After three seasons at the University of Washington, Thomas decided to forgo his remaining year of college eligibility by declaring for the 2011 NBA Draft. On draft night, the Sacramento Kings were selected in the second round with the 60th overall pick.

According to Spotrac, Thomas signed a three-year rookie contract with the Kings worth $2.12 million shortly after the draft. In his rookie season, Thomas averaged 11.5 points, 2.6 rebounds and 4.1 assists per game while shooting 45% from the field. For his efforts, Thomas was named to the All-Rookie Second Team.

In the 2014-15 season, Thomas had one of his best NBA seasons. He averaged 20.3 points, 2.9 rebounds and 6.3 assists per game on 45% shooting from the floor.

Despite three solid seasons with the Kings, they traded Thomas to the Phoenix Suns via a sign-and-trade deal. The second-round draft pick reportedly signed a four-year contract worth $27 million. With the Suns uniform, Thomas averaged 15.2 points, 2.4 rebounds and 3.7 assists per game while making 43% of his shots.

Isaiah Thomas makes two All-Star teams

Despite a good performance from the Suns, they traded Thomas to the Boston Celtics for Marcus Thornton. Thomas had the best season of his NBA career with the Celtics. In three seasons with the Celtics, he averaged 24.7 points, 2.7 rebounds and 6.0 assists per game and shot a total of 44% from the field.

More importantly, Thomas earned two All-Star Game appearances and an All-NBA Second Team selection during his successful years. He also finished fifth in the MVP award race during the 2016-17 season.

Isaiah Thomas suffers a serious hip injury

Although Thomas left the Celtics and became their franchise player, a serious hip injury ultimately derailed his career. This forced the Celtics to trade Thomas to the Cleveland Cavaliers, a deal spearheaded by a disgruntled Kyrie Irving. In a Cavs jersey, Thomas scored 14.7 points, 2.1 rebounds and 4.5 assists per game on just 36% shooting.

In the middle of the 2017-18 season, the Cavs traded Thomas to the Los Angeles Lakers with Channing Frye and a first-round draft pick for Jordan Clarkson and Larry Nance. In 17 games, Thomas posted 15.6 points, 2.1 rebounds and 5.0 assists per game while shooting 38% from the field.

With Thomas’ contract expiring, the two-time All-Star signed a one-year deal worth $2 million with the Denver Nuggets, according to an ESPN report. With the Nuggets, Thomas averaged 8.1 points, 1.1 rebounds and 1.9 assists per game while shooting 34% in just 12 games.

After a forgettable season with the Nuggets, Thomas moved to the Washington Wizards on a one-year deal worth $2.3 million, according to sources. As a Wizards jersey, Thomas scored 12.2 points, 1.7 rebounds and 3.7 assists per game while shooting 41%.

Just in time for the trade deadline, the Wizards traded Thomas to the Clippers as part of a three-team trade that also included the New York Knicks. However, the Clippers immediately released Thomas.

Isaiah Thomas becomes a journeyman

During the 2020–21 season, Thomas’ NBA career was in limbo as not a single NBA team sought his services. That changed when the New Orleans Pelicans signed the two-time All-Star to a 10-day contract. In three games, Thomas averaged 7.7 points, 1.3 rebounds and 1.7 assists per game while shooting 33%.

Without an NBA team for the 2021-22 season, Thomas decided to sign with the Grand Rapids Gold, the affiliate team of the Denver Nuggets in the NBA G-League. In his only game with the team, Thomas scored 42 points, six rebounds and eight assists while making 53% of his shots from the field. He also made five three-point field goals.

Thomas returned to the Lakers for a second stint after the Lakers signed him to a 10-day contract. In four games, Thomas averaged 9.3 points, 2.0 rebounds and 1.5 assists per game.

After a brief second stint with the Lakers, Thomas received another 10-day contract, this time with the Dallas Mavericks. In his only game against the Mavericks, Thomas recorded six points and four assists.

After stints with the Lakers and Mavericks, Thomas was reacquired by the Grand Rapids Gold. However, Thomas would only play two more games for the team.

Thomas received another 10-day contract with the Charlotte Hornets before the team converted his contract to a contract for the remainder of the season. For the Hornets, Thomas scored 8.3 points, 1.2 rebounds and 1.4 assists while shooting 43%.

Once again without an NBA team, Thomas started the 2023-24 season with the Salt Lake City Stars, the Utah Jazz’s NBA G League affiliate team. In four games, Thomas averaged 32.5 points, 3.0 rebounds and 5.3 assists per game while shooting 41%.

Isaiah Thomas signs with the Suns

After a brief stay with the Salt Lake City Stars, the Phoenix Suns signed Thomas to a 10-day contract. After a second hip surgery, Thomas was finally healthy and was given another 10-day contract before the Suns signed him for the remainder of the season.

Upon his return to Phoenix, Thomas averaged a career-low 1.3 points and 0.5 assists per game. Thomas made the Suns’ playoff roster, but played just four minutes in a game as the Minnesota Timberwolves swept the Suns out of the playoffs.
